A torch battery has chemical energy stored in it. When the battery is connected in a circuit, this chemical energy is changed into electrical energy, which is then carried by the electricity from the battery to a light globe where it can be changed into light.

In most systems, the input energy is more than the useful output energy as some of the input energy is transferred to wasted output energy. In this simple circuit with a light bulb, what is the wasted output energy? The wasted energy is heat.

The energy transfer to light energy is the useful transfer. The rest is 'wasted'. It is eventually transferred to the surroundings, making them warmer. This 'wasted' energy eventually becomes so spread out that it becomes very difficult to do anything useful with it.What is wasted energy and how is it most often created?
It is still there but in different forms and spread out into the surroundings, so we refer to it as 'wasted energy'. This wasted energy is often in the form of heat but could be in other forms like light and sound. Energy entering a system is called the input energy. The energy is transferred in a system to provide a useful output energy. The useful output is therefore less than the input energy as some of the output energy is wasted. The second law of thermodynamics explains that it is impossible to have a cyclic (repeating) process that converts heat completely into work. Some amount of energy in a reaction is always lost to heat. Also, a system can not convert all of its energy to working energy.Does all energy turn heat?
